`
twypx
  • 浏览: 14768 次
  • 性别: Icon_minigender_1
  • 来自: 南京
社区版块
存档分类
最新评论

js原生支持checkbox框半选状态

阅读更多

今天发现,原来JS是原生支持checkbox框的,有个属性indeterminate,其值为true/false,当为true时,checkbox就显示为绿色方块心的checkbox框。但是,该属性不能直接写在html标签里,必须使用js来赋值才行。

同时,可惜的是,该属性不支持firefox,看来在firefox下只能用图片代替了。。。

分享到:
评论

相关推荐

    JS原生双栏穿梭选择框

    在JavaScript的世界里,"JS原生双栏穿梭选择框"是一种常见的交互元素,它通常用于数据筛选、分类或分配任务等场景。这个功能的核心在于,用户可以通过选择左侧栏的选项,然后通过点击方向键(或者其他的触发方式)将...

    实现table表格checkbox复选框的全选 反选

    1. 当全选复选框被点击时,如果它被选中(`:checked`),则所有行内复选框(`.itemCheckbox`)都被设置为选中状态;反之,所有行内复选框都被取消选中。 2. 当行内复选框被点击时,我们检查当前所有行内复选框是否都...

    checkbox 复选框样式

    我们可以通过CSS变量设置复选框的样式,然后在JavaScript中监听复选框的状态变化,动态更新这些变量。这样,即使在复选框被选中或取消选中时,样式也能随之改变。 ```css input[type="checkbox"] { --checkbox-...

    js实现翻页后保持checkbox选中状态的实现方法

    在界面中,使用纯js完成。把选中的checkbox中的id,其中包括模块id,操作id,拼接成一个字符串,然后把字符串传递到action中。 每次调用此页面时,首选调用action中的选中的id字符串,然后根据在id字符串的基

    轻量级纯Javascript复选框checkbox动画插件

    **轻量级纯Javascript复选框checkbox动画插件——Checkbix详解** 在网页设计中,复选框(checkbox)是常见的用户交互元素,用于让用户选择一个或多个选项。然而,原生的HTML复选框样式单一,缺乏视觉吸引力。为了...

    CheckBox复选框美化版

    “js”目录包含了一些JavaScript文件,除了上面提到的tzCheckbox插件,可能还有其他用于处理复选框行为的脚本,如响应式设计、动画效果或者事件处理函数。 “readme.html”通常是一个说明文件,提供了关于如何使用...

    Javascript checkbox复选框动画插件特效源码.zip

    【标题】:“Javascript checkbox复选框动画插件特效源码.zip” 这个压缩包包含的是一款JavaScript编写的复选框(checkbox)动画插件的源代码。在网页开发中,复选框是用户交互的一种常见元素,用于让用户选择或...

    纯js写的一个switch开关(或叫checkbox开关)

    此外,可以使用`:checked`伪类来根据复选框的状态应用不同的样式。 至于标签,"html"表示我们使用了HTML语言来构建页面结构;"js"表明我们使用JavaScript来处理动态行为;"css3"则表示我们利用了CSS3的新特性来美化...

    js多级联动多选checkbox插件

    这包括改变checkbox的选中状态,可能还有显示隐藏的下一级选项,或者更新一些总结性的展示,如已选项目的总数。 6. **性能优化**:在处理大量数据时,应避免不必要的DOM操作,例如使用事件委托来减少事件监听器的...

    js树,带checkBox

    "js树,带checkBox"特指在JavaScript实现的树结构中,节点具有复选框功能,允许用户进行多选操作。这种功能在很多应用场景中都非常实用,比如在设置权限、选择项集合时。 在JavaScript中实现这样的树形结构,通常会...

    checkbox单选复选按钮美化代码.zip

    Checkbox(单选按钮)和Radio(复选按钮)作为用户交互的基础组件,它们的样式往往直接影响到网站或应用的整体视觉效果。"Checkbox单选复选按钮美化代码.zip" 提供了一种使用CSS3技术来提升这些元素视觉吸引力的方法...

    带CheckBox的下拉多选框

    将两者结合,"带CheckBox的下拉多选框"通常不是HTML原生支持的组件,而是通过JavaScript库(如jQuery、Vue.js、React.js等)或者CSS框架(如Bootstrap)实现的自定义组件。这种组件通常会包含一个主下拉按钮,点击后...

    用原生JS实现简单的多选框功能

    在网页开发中,多选框...在本示例中,我们将探讨如何使用原生JavaScript来实现一个简单的多选框功能,包括全选和反选所有子选项的功能。首先,让我们解析一下给出的代码。 ```html <!doctype html> 无标题文档 ...

    CSS3美化Checkbox复选框代码.zip

    例如,我们可以为`:checked`状态下的复选框添加不同的背景颜色或边框样式。 2. **自定义复选框样式**:利用`content`属性和`before`或`after`伪元素,可以创建完全自定义的复选框图标。通过设置`content`为特定的...

    表单复选框checkbox美化特效

    在网页设计中,表单元素的美观性和用户体验是至关重要的,尤其是复选框(Checkbox)这类经常用于用户选择多项选项的交互元素。"表单复选框checkbox美化特效"是针对这种常见组件的一种视觉优化技术,它通过CSS样式和...

    jquery模拟div多选checkbox下拉框

    本项目名为“jquery模拟div多选checkbox下拉框”,其核心目标是使用jQuery来实现一个功能丰富的多选下拉框替代传统的HTML `<select>` 元素,通过使用`<div>`元素和复选框(checkbox)来提供更自定义化的用户体验。...

    原生JS版和jquery版实现checkbox的全选/全不选/点选/行内点选(Mr.Think)

    接下来是原生JavaScript的核心代码,我们需要在页面加载完成后,对所有相关的复选框进行事件绑定和状态同步: ```javascript window.onload = function iCheckAll() { var js_chk = document.forms['js'].chk_can;...

    CSS3美化复选框checkbox

    在网页设计中,CSS3(层叠样式表第三版)为开发者提供了许多强大的新特性,其中之一就是能够对复选框(checkbox)进行美化,从而提升用户界面的视觉吸引力和交互体验。复选框是HTML中一种基本的表单元素,通常用于让...

    layui table 复选框跳页后再回来保持原来选中的状态demo

    6. jQuery或原生JavaScript操作:可能需要使用jQuery(如果layui项目中已经引入)或原生JavaScript来动态修改DOM元素,以保持复选框的状态。 7. 代码优化:为了提高性能和用户体验,避免不必要的全表重新渲染,我们...

    jquery iCheck.js实现的自定义复选框checkbox和单选框radio样式插件.zip

    iCheck.js提供了一些实用的方法,如`.iCheck('check')`、`.iCheck('uncheck')`、`.iCheck('disable')`和`.iCheck('enable')`,这些方法可以用于动态改变复选框或单选框的状态。 **五、兼容性与性能优化** iCheck....

Global site tag (gtag.js) - Google Analytics